3 Tips To Keep ATM Transaction Secure

We do lot of transactions at at an ATM apart from the usual cash withdrawals. Make sure only one card holder is present at one kiosk at a time.

Here are Do's and Don'ts to keep transaction safe and secure at ATMs

3 Tips To Keep ATM Transaction Secure

1) Security of PIN

  • He/she should never lend his/her card to anyone.
  • Do not write PIN on the card.
  • Never share PIN with anyone or seek help from anybody by handing over the card and revealing the PIN.
  • Never let anyone see the PIN while it is being entered at the ATM
  • Never use a PIN that could be easily guessed. e.g. his/her birthday, birthday of spouse or telephone number.
2) Card safety
  • Never leave card in the ATM/WLA.
  • Register mobile number with the card issuing bank for getting alerts for ATM /WLA transactions.
  • Any unauthorized card transaction in the account, if observed, should be immediately reported to the card issuing bank.
3) Suspicious Activities
  • Beware of any extra devices attached to the ATMs/WLAs. These may be put to capture customer's data fraudulently. If any such device is found, inform the security guard / bank/ white label ATM entity maintaining it immediately.
  • Keep an eye on suspicious movements of people around ATMs/WLAs.
  • Customer should beware of strangers trying to engaging him/her in conversation or offering assistance / help in operating the ATM.

Remember that bank officials will never ask for card details or PIN over telephone / email. So, do not respond to any vishing / phishing mails from people indicating that they represent your bank.
